DAX Ends the Week 6.70% Lower at 23591.03 -- Data Talk

Dow Jones03-07

The DAX is down 1693.23 points or 6.70% this week to 23591.03

 

--Largest one week point and percentage decline since the week ending April 4, 2025

--Snaps a four week winning streak

--Today it is down 224.72 points or 0.94%

--Down for two consecutive trading days

--Down 614.33 points or 2.54% over the last two trading days

--Largest two day point and percentage decline since Tuesday, March 3, 2026

--Down five of the past six trading days

--Off 7.20% from its record close of 25420.66 hit Tuesday, Jan. 13, 2026

--Lowest closing value since Monday, Dec. 1, 2025

--Off 7.20% from its 52-week high of 25420.66 hit Tuesday, Jan. 13, 2026

--Up 19.93% from its 52-week low of 19670.88 hit Wednesday, April 9, 2025

--Rose 2.53% from 52 weeks ago

--Off 7.20% from its 2026 closing high of 25420.66 hit Tuesday, Jan. 13, 2026

--Year-to-date it is down 899.38 points or 3.67%
